Heritage Cannabis 2022 revenue increases 110% to $21.7 million

The net sales of Heritage Cannabis Holdings Corp. HERTF CANN for fiscal year 2022 was C$29.6 million, or $21.7 million, an increase of 110% from C$14 million for fiscal year 2021.

Fiscal year 2022 financial highlights

Gross margin was C$8 million compared to gross margin of C$566,133 in fiscal 2021.

The overall loss was C$23.9 million or C$0.03 per share, compared to an overall loss of C$57.7 million or C$0.08 CA$ per share for fiscal year 2021

4th Quarter 2022 Financial Highlights

Net revenue was C$8 million, an increase of 72.9% from C$4.6 million in the fourth quarter of 2019. fiscal year 2021.

Overall net loss was C$26.9 million or C$0.03 per share, compared to an overall loss of C$42.7 million or 0, CA$01 per share in the fourth quarter of 2021.

Gross margin was C$426,112 compared to gross margin of (C$2.7 million) in the fourth quarter of fiscal 2021.

"We are very pleased to have achieved another quarter of revenue growth which is a testament to the success of our products in the marketplace, and with revenue growth of 125% year-over-year, we demonstrate our ability to execute a sustainable growth story We saw significant year-over-year gross margin growth despite the challenging regulatory environment within the The cannabis industry continues to be plagued by overcapacity, lack of tax reform and regulatory constraints, but we have continued to grow through the launch of innovative products as well as the introduction of new brands. said David Schwede, CEO of Heritage.
